Blake Griffin downplays game vs Clippers

Blake Griffin’s Pistons play his former team, the Clippers, this evening. Here’s what Griffin said earlier in the day, per ESPN.com:

Detroit Pistons forward Blake Griffin downplayed any extra motivation in his first game facing the LA Clippers, telling ESPN just hours before tipoff Friday night that “they’re just another team we’re trying to beat.”

“I spent a lot of time with some of those guys in that locker room,” Griffin said ahead of the 7 p.m. ET tipoff in Auburn Hills, Michigan. “Shared some memories, some good, some bad. At the end of the day, we’re worried about our playoff position, we’re worried about keeping this ship moving forward.” …

Asked if he’s spoken to Clippers coach Doc Rivers since the deal went down, Griffin said “no” without elaborating.
